RMG workers stage protest in Chattogram for due salaries

Police controlled the situation after talking with the owner, who assured of paying the dues by April 28

Workers of Chattogram's readymade garment (RMG) factory on Saturday took to the streets in Agrabad area demanding payment of their dues.

"The  workers of a factory gathered on the street of Agrabad for more than one hour, demanding their last month's due," Double Mooring Police Station's Deputy in-charge Zamir Uddin said.

"Police controlled the situation after talking with the owner, who assured of paying the dues by April 28," he further added.
